The 2009-2010 men's college basketball NCAA season has finally offered a spotlight on the exceptional men's basketball program at Cornell University. If you are interested in playing basketball at an Ivy League school, consider the Cornell Big Red program.

Cornell University is a well-known, highly-regarded private university located in Ithaca, New York. According to Wikipedia, Cornell University was founded in 1865 by its namesake Ezra Cornell. The sports mascot for Cornell is the Big Red and the animal is a bear, so often the mascot is referred to as the Big Red Bear. Find out more about the Big Red at this link.

In the 2009-2010 men's basketball season, Cornell Big Red did very well in their conference. Cornell finished with a 13-1 conference record in the Ivy League men's basketball conference, enough to land them in the 2010 NCAA March Madness competition.
